Misodoctakleidist Posted September 6, 2008 Share Posted September 6, 2008 In a future version of FM, the crowd should boo the players off at HT or FT if they are unhappy with the performance. They could also boo an opposition player when he gets the ball if he's dived or made an overly aggressive tackle earlier in the match. If a player demands to leave the club, and you play him anyway he could get booed by the fans. Same if he leaves in acrimonious circumstances and then comes back with his new club. You could even whip up an intimidating atmosphere by criticising him in the media for his disloyalty. Obviously England fans would boo if the team put three consecutive passes together without going long. And after every world cup, they'd select a scapegoat who'd be booed in every domestic away game for the rest of the season like Beckham was. This would add a bit more atmosphere to matches.
